A Step-by-Step Guide to Installing a Bathtub
Mounting a bath tub isn't precisely rocket science, but it does call for solid plumbing, carpentry, and occasionally, tiling skills. Replacing an old bath tub with a new one is additionally a reasonably difficult job. If the old tub is conveniently obtainable, the project can relocate immediately; if you need to open a wall to eliminate the old bathtub and position the new bath tub, the job is much harder. In either situation, the job is within a house handyman's abilities, although you will certainly need a helper to vacate the old tub and also embeded in the new one. See to it you have qualified yourself for the work and are comfortable attempting it. Rather than hiring a specialist to take control of a halfway-completed job, it is far better to consider using one prior to you start. Possibilities are you may need a professional plumber to make tube connections.
This post will certainly aid you set up a new bath tub in your restroom if you have already gotten a new tub as well as do not require to transform the setup of your previous water supply pipes.

  • Preparing for the Setup


    Firstly, the supporting structure provided with the bath should be fitted (if required) according to the maker's directions. Next, fit the taps or mixer to the bathtub. When fitting the faucet block, it is important to make sure that if the faucet features a plastic washer, it is fitted between the bathroom as well as the taps. On a plastic bathroom, it is additionally practical to fit a supporting plate under the taps unit to stop stress on the bath tub.
    Fit the adaptable tap adapters to the bottom of both faucets using 2 nuts and olives (sometimes supplied with the tub). Fit the plug-hole electrical outlet by smearing mastic filler round the sink electrical outlet hole, and after that pass the electrical outlet with the hole in the bath. Utilize the nut supplied by the maker to fit the plug-hole. Check out the plug-hole electrical outlet for an inlet on the side for the overflow pipe.
    Next off, fit the end of the versatile overflow pipe to the overflow electrical outlet. Afterwards, screw the pipeline to the overflow face which should be fitted inside the bath. Ensure you utilize all of the supplied washers.
    Connect the trap to the bottom of the waste electrical outlet on the bath tub by winding the string of the waste electrical outlet with silicone mastic or PTFE tape, as well as screw on the trap to the outlet. Connect the bottom of the overflow tube in a comparable manner.The bathroom ought to now prepare to be fitted in its final placement.

    Removing Old Taps


    If you need to replace old faucets with new ones as a part of your installment, after that the first thing you need to do is detach the water supply. After doing so, switch on the faucets to drain pipes any type of water staying in the system. The procedure of eliminating the existing taps can be fairly problematic because of the limited access that is usually the case.
    Use a basin wrench (crowsfoot spanner) or a faucet device to undo the nut that connects the supply pipelines to the taps. Have a towel all set for the staying water that will certainly come from the pipes. When the supply pipelines have been eliminated, use the exact same device to loosen up the nut that holds the faucets onto the bath/basin. You will need to stop the solitary faucets from turning during this process. When the faucets have actually been removed, the holes in the bath/basin will have to be cleaned up of any kind of old securing substance.
    Prior to moving on to fit the new faucets, compare the pipeline links on the old taps to the brand-new taps. If the old faucets are longer than the new taps, then a shank adapter is required for the brand-new faucets to fit.

    Mounting the Tub


    Using the two wooden boards under its feet, put the bath tub in the required setting. The wood boards are helpful in evenly spreading out the weight of the bath tub over the area of the boards rather than concentrating all the weight onto 4 tiny points.
    The following goal is to ensure that the tub is leveled all round. This can be achieved by inspecting the level as well as adjusting the feet on the tub till the spirit level checks out degree.
    To install taps, fit all-time low of the outermost flexible tap port to the ideal supply pipeline by making a compression join; then do the same for the other faucet.
    Switch on the water system and check all joints as well as brand-new pipework for leaks as well as tighten them if required. Fill the tub as well as likewise check the overflow outlet and also the regular electrical outlet for leaks.
    Lastly, deal with the bath paneling as explained in the supplier's user's manual. Tiling as well as securing around the bathtub must wait until the bath tub has actually been used at least when as this will resolve it right into its final setting.

    Fitting New Touches


    If the tails of the new faucets are plastic, after that you will require a plastic port to stop damage to the string. One end of the connector fits on the plastic tail of the tap and also the other end supplies a connection to the existent supply pipelines.
    If you require to fit a monobloc, then you will certainly need reducing couplers, which attaches the 10mm pipe of the monobloc to the standard 15mm supply pipe.
    Next off, position the tap in the mounting hole in the bath/basin making certain that the washers remain in place between the faucet as well as the sink. Secure the faucet in position with the producer given backnut. Once the faucet is safely in position, the supply pipelines can be connected to the tails of the taps. The faucets can either be connected by utilizing corrugated copper piping or with regular faucet connectors. The previous kind ought to be attached to the faucet ends first, tightening only by hand. The supply pipes can later be connected to the various other end. Tighten up both ends with a spanner after both ends have actually been linked.

    Tiling Around the Tub


    In the area where the bathroom fulfills the ceramic tile, it is required to secure the accompanies a silicone rubber caulking. This is essential as the installation can move sufficient to split a rigid seal, creating the water to permeate the wall surface between the bathroom as well as the tiling, resulting in difficulties with dampness as well as feasible leakages to the ceiling listed below.
    You can pick from a variety of coloured sealers to assimilate your components and installations. They are marketed in tubes as well as cartridges, as well as are capable of securing gaps as much as a size of 3mm (1/8 inch). If you have a larger gap to fill up, you can load it with spins of drenched newspaper or soft rope. Remember to always load the bathtub with water prior to sealing, to allow for the movement experienced when the bathtub is in use. The sealant can fracture rather very early if you do not take into consideration this activity prior to securing.
    Alternatively, ceramic coving or quadrant tiles can be utilized to border the bathroom or shower tray. Plastic strips of coving, which are easy to use and cut to size, are likewise conveniently offered on the market. It is a good idea to fit the floor tiles utilizing water-resistant or water resistant sticky and also grout.

    How to Install a Freestanding Bathtub?


    Installing a freestanding bathtub or any kind of bathtub is not a difficult task if you have a sophisticated guide on installing a freestanding bathtub in your bathroom. Aside from getting the freestanding bathtub to your bathroom, you can do all the work without paying a plumber. A bathroom with a bathtub is a retreat where you can feel the sensation of coming home and soaking in that hot water. It is a great way to remove all the stress from your day.



    This guide will walk you through installing a freestanding bathtub in simple steps and help you find relief.


    Slope


    Make sure your bathroom has a proper slope. If your floor lacks a slope, the water flow to the drain will not function, which leads to a blocked drain which can cost you money. You can use the level device to see your bathroom's vertical and horizontal aspects. Once you have that information, you must carry out the next step.


    Placement


    A freestanding bathtub has a unique characteristic that helps you bring elegance to your bathroom. A freestanding bathtub comes in various sizes and shapes suitable for different types of bathrooms.



    According to the information you gathered from the level device, you must pick a bathtub that suits your style and fits your bathroom aesthetically. You can place a freestanding bathtub virtually anywhere, such as in the corner, near the wall, or even at the center of your bathroom. However, you must ensure proper plumbing where you want to install the tub. If not, then you must call a plumber.


    Clean the bathroom floor


    After deciding where to place the bathtub, you must clean the entire bathroom floor so that the dust and debris do not accumulate underneath the tub. Simple cleaning is enough, and you will clean it again after the installation.


    Steps to Install a Freestanding Bathtub:


    STEP 1: Place the protective blanket in the adjacent area where you want to install the bathtub. It will help you protect the bathtub's sides when you do the installation.



    STEP 2: Now, place the 4x4 lumber in the area where you want to install the bathtub. Place the bathtub on top of the lumber, and align the drain line with the bathtub drain.



    STEP 3: A freestanding bathtub comes with a drain kit. If not, make sure you purchase one with your bathtub. You can pop that drain kit and align it with your bathroom drain line. Ensure that you tighten the drain nut enough so there is no water leakage. You must also clean the bathtub’s drain to remove the factory dirt and debris.



    STEP 4: Clean the drain hole in your bathroom. It helps to do the installation without any water blockage. A drain cleaner or bleach will suffice. Once the drain dries entirely, take a small amount of clear silicon and place it around the underside of the pipe flange.



    STEP 5: Attach the drain tailpiece to the bottom of the bathtub. Place the rubber or plastic bushing with the plumbing material at the top of the tailpiece and screw the drain nut up the tube until it tightens both the bathtub’s drain and the drain tailpiece. Now you must add the lubricant to the seal to ensure there is no water leakage in the pipe connection.



    STEP 6: Place caulk around the bottom edge of the bathtub. Take out the lumbar support and carefully bring the bathtub to the floor. Use a damp cloth to clean the excess caulk and debris and plumber putty to cover the tub drains and the floor.


    Tips to Maintain a Freestanding Bathtub:


  • Always look for the clog in the drain. You can pull it out with a small stick if hair or debris is in the gutter.


  • Use mild cleaning components, which will help you preserve the bathtub for a long time and will also help you remove surface-level scratches.


  • Do not use strong solutions such as concentrated bleach to remove stains. Instead, mix water and diluted bleach with a ratio of 10:2, respectively. Apply it to the tub's surface and leave it for 15-20 minutes to remove any surface-level stains.


  • Always check the floor drain. You may unclog it using any small sticks or a small vacuum to suck out all the debris.


  • Check the heater or faucet immediately if you smell rust or grease in the water. Rust in the water may stain or damage the bathtub in the long run.


  • If you want to sand the bathtub, try using 400 grit sandpaper or 600 grit sandpaper for a more refined finish.
